RecoveryPark / RecoveryPark Farms
RecoveryPark is one of Detroit’s most creative nonprofits, equal part urban land-use, economic developer and social cause, Recovery Park is dedicated to launching for-profit subsidiaries, the first being RecoveryPark Farms. Their goal is to transform Detroit’s communities by growing curated produce for Detroit’s chef-driven restaurants and creating neighborhood jobs. The Detroit Free Press calls them, “…one of the most innovative urban agriculture efforts in Detroit.”

Working in collaboration with the RP team, The Utmost Group and a talented cohort of Challenge Detroit Fellows, Who’sThat? administered a new round of visual brand development for RecoveryPark, included a refresh for the RecoveryPark main brand and launching the RecoveryPark Farms brand. Maintaining a verdant and recognizable palette of grass and sky, we simplified the wordmark and helped these brands to become more engaging with clean and airy designs for corporate materials. In addition, we crafted a crisp and friendly logo seal for the RecoveryPark Farms brand. Our work culminated in the creation of a new website telling the rest of the story through eye-popping photography of the mouthwatering produce harvested daily by the RPF family.
